解题思路:
注意事项:(为了防止control+C,control+V仅供参考,建议在自己的编译器上,先编译运行)
参考代码:
#include "stdio.h"
int main() {
int n;
int a[100];
int d[100];
printf("请输入一共要多少整数:");
scanf("%d", &n);
for (int i = 0; i < n; i++) {
scanf("%d", &a[i]);
}
int m;
printf("请输入要后移多少个位置:");
scanf("%d", &m);
for (int i = 0; i < m; i++) {
d[i] = a[i + (n - m)];
}
for (int j = 0; j < m; j++) {
for (int z = n - 1; z > 0; z--){
a[z] = a[z - 1];
}
}
for (int x = 0; x < m; x++) {
a[x] = d[x];
}
for (int y = 0; y < n; y++) {
printf("%d ", a[y]);
}
}
0.0分
0 人评分
C语言训练-求函数值 (C语言代码)浏览:976 |
C语言训练-立方和不等式 (C语言代码)浏览:779 |
【亲和数】 (C语言代码)浏览:588 |
C语言程序设计教程(第三版)课后习题6.9 (C语言代码)浏览:603 |
C语言程序设计教程(第三版)课后习题1.5 (C语言代码)浏览:400 |
C语言程序设计教程(第三版)课后习题6.10 (C语言代码)浏览:900 |
C语言程序设计教程(第三版)课后习题1.5 (C语言代码)浏览:485 |
WU-蓝桥杯算法提高VIP-勾股数 (C++代码)浏览:1685 |
C语言程序设计教程(第三版)课后习题1.5 (C语言代码)浏览:645 |
简单的a+b (C语言代码)浏览:574 |